 Parking in Southfields

Much of Southfields is now covered by Controlled Parking Zones (CPZs), as this map shows, because of growing demand for its limited on-street parking space. CPZs are intended to give priority to residents and their visitors in residential streets, and to give shoppers a reasonable chance of finding somewhere to park when they visit local shops.

In residential areas of a CPZ, some parking bays may restrict parking throughout the day while others may do so for only one hour a day. In shopping areas, some parking bays may be free for a limited period while for others there may be a charge.

CPZs do not include certain roads and parking bays on Council housing estates, which are separately controlled by Parking Regulation Schemes (PRSs).
